The Power of Gel: The Invisible Protector

Beneath the rugged casing of these batteries lies a technological marvel: gel electrolyte. Unlike traditional flooded lead-acid batteries that require watering and pose leakage risks, gel batteries immobilize the acid in a silica-based matrix. This makes them completely spill-proof, ideal for installations on boats, RVs, or tilted rooftops. They resist vibration, tolerate extreme temperatures, and boast exceptionally low self-discharge—losing less than 3% charge per month. Even in scorching deserts or salty coastal air, they remain unfazed, silently safeguarding your stored energy against corrosion, shock, and neglect.

The Longevity Code: Why It Outlasts Expectations by Years

A well-maintained 250Ah gel battery can endure over 1,200 deep cycles—even down to 80% depth of discharge. How? Through reinforced lead-calcium-tin alloy grids that resist corrosion, advanced recombination technology that minimizes water loss, and factory-controlled aging processes that weed out weak units before shipment. Free from Maintenance, Not from Wisdom

Yes, these batteries are sealed and require no water topping. But “maintenance-free” doesn’t mean “set-and-forget.” To unlock their full lifespan, pairing with a smart MPPT solar charge controller is essential. Correct charging voltage (typically 14.1–14.4V for gel) and temperature compensation prevent overcharging in heat or undercharging in cold. Occasional voltage checks and load testing ensure the system remains healthy. A little attention goes a long way in protecting your investment and maximizing energy independence.

What Size Powers Your Vision?

Are you lighting a garden shed or powering an entire homestead? Start by calculating your daily energy needs: multiply each device’s wattage by its usage time, sum them up, then divide by system voltage and recommended depth of discharge (usually 50% for longevity). A weekend camper might thrive on a 24Ah unit, while a remote telecom tower may demand banks of 250Ah batteries.
